I have been to the wave four times In the last three weeks. I think it is great. They are working on making it a little steeper for people who can surf it and adding in and intermediate one.
I booked wrong and arrived a day early (️) and was worried they wouldn’t let me surf but they were really cool about it and let me go.
It was a nice swell over at Porthcawl for about four days and the three sessions that I had had really improved my surfing fitness and pop up. It keeps you sharp. Bloody good fitness!
I’m 18 stone and ride a mini mau, and do fine with that. I am not the best surfer by a long stretch but there have been some really good guys pulling out airs!
I think it is well worth it. 42 quid for 10 - 15 waves, bargain. I just went to Morocco and didn’t get ten waves a day. £50 hotel, £30 car rental, foods, flights and time of work! Get where I am going ?

I can see how people will find this wave fun, but what I found it quite intense and left within feeling the stoke that you get from a fun session with your buddies at the beach.
The problem for me was that you don’t get to chose when to take off, which for me meant once you have paddled back into position you have to go again. This is great for your wave count, but for me meant I didn’t have time to get myself mentally ready to go, meaning you feel pressured to take waves that you might not be ready for.
I will go back again though and hopefully next time I will enjoy it more.
